Job Responsibilities:

  • Back up all payroll processing functions needed to support planned and unplanned absences.
  • Identify payroll issues and assist with proper adjustments as needed.
  • Follow general policies, procedures and practices in compliance with federal, state, local, and company rules and regulations.
  • Reconcile payroll wage and tax reporting after each pay period to ensure accurate filing between Workday and ADP.
  • Responsible for Q/E and Y/E processing, including the filing of W-2s, addressing any exceptions and errors prior to finalization.
  • Oversee state and federally mandated reports to ensure compliance and timely reporting such as 941 s, unemployment, LNI and Paid Family & Medical leave.
  • Complete payroll reconciliations and audits in support of month-end, quarter-end and year end activities.
  • Prepare payroll journal entries and perform various month-end close tasks.
  • Audit relocation expenses and recordation of W2 reportable transactions.
  • Assist with the quarterly processing of employee grants and support employee questions about the plan.
  • Interpret, apply and ensure compliance with various federal, state and local laws.
  • Monitors changes and remain current on legal, regulatory or governmental requirements (e.g., wage and hour, garnishments, tax matters, 401(k) other compliance areas.
  • Document standard operating procedures in support of business objectives.
  • Coordinate department documentation used for audits and desk procedures.
  • Manage and assist with special projects, e.g., system enhancements, payroll upgrades and testing.
  • Act as first line for employee questions.
  • Maintain employee confidence by keeping all HR and payroll information confidential.
